On March 16, Vice Chancellor Professor Herbert Robinson met with Ma Jianchun, Ambassador to The People’s Republic of China in The Gambia, at the Chinese Embassy. Attending the meeting were Professor Momodou Jain, DVC-Administration of the UTG, Mr. Li Xiaoquan, Director of Political Affairs of the Chinese Embassy, Mr. Zhang Chao, Director of the Confucius Institute of the UTG, and Mr. Mbakeh Camara, Director of International Relations & Innovation (UTG).
Professor Robinson thanked the Chinese Embassy for its strong support to the UTG and expressed his willingness to strengthen cooperation with the Chinese Embassy in the fields of capacity training and agriculture, so as to cultivate more talents for the development of The Gambia and contribute more to the China-Gambia friendship.
H.E. Ambassador Ma congratulated our new Vice Chancellor Professor Robinson on his appointment, introduced the fruitful achievements of the China-Gambia cooperation in the fields of health, agriculture and infrastructure, and highly valued the important role played by the UTG in the people-to-people exchanges between China and the Gambia. Ambassador Ma said that since its establishment in 2019, the Confucius Institute of the UTG has become an important platform for exchanges and cooperation between China and the Gambia in the fields of culture and education.
